Design

From brief to prototype: an integrated, responsive design office

Design is the starting point of every MetalPlast project. Our design office leads projects in active, dynamic collaboration with our clients.

We deploy the industry’s reference tools and methodologies. CAD modelling of parts ensures dimensional accuracy and guarantees series performance. Rheological studies are essential to validate the injection process before committing to costly tooling investments. Finally, physical prototyping validates design intent, assembly and fitment prior to any industrialisation.

Plastics Processing

Three processes. One consolidated area of expertise.

Plastics processing is MetalPlast’s historical core. We master three complementary processes – plastic injection moulding, thermoforming and thermocompression – enabling us to address widely varying geometries, materials and volumes through a single point of contact.

Plastic injection moulding allows us to produce precise technical parts at production rates aligned with OEM requirements. Thermoforming is our preferred process for large surface areas and complex thin-walled shapes — particularly relevant for interior trim, panels and boot liners. Thermocompression extends our range to parts based on composite or fibrous materials.

This triple process expertise is a genuine differentiating advantage: few SMEs of our size offer this level of technical versatility.

Metal Parts

Sheet metal as a natural extension of plastics processing

Because the highest-performing products often combine plastic and metal, MetalPlast has developed its own in-house sheet metal capability. Fixing brackets, structural supports, assembly reinforcements: we design and industrialise the metal components that complement our plastic assemblies, ensuring interface consistency and the mechanical integrity of sub-assemblies.

This ability to work both materials in-house – or through our network of qualified partners – allows us to deliver complete kits, without the client having to coordinate multiple separate suppliers.

Textile Manufacturing

Technical textile solutions for cabin and interior fitment

MetalPlast masters the manufacturing of technical parts in textile materials — carpeting, coated fabrics, assembled foams — for vehicle interior equipment. Custom floor mats, linings, trims, functional upholstery elements: we work on both straightforward parts and highly technical assemblies.

Supported by a network of European toolmakers and industrial partners selected for their exacting standards, we specialise in small and medium production runs — where responsiveness and precision take precedence over large-scale cost optimisation alone.

This textile expertise, combined with our plastics and metalworking capabilities, makes MetalPlast one of the rare players able to deliver complete, multi-material interior sub-assemblies from a single source.

Electronics & Mechanics

MetalPlast designs and assembles ready-to-integrate technical sub-assemblies.

MetalPlast masters the integration of active functions directly into its products: autonomous lighting on door sills, declutching mechanisms on seat armrests, custom fixing and articulation systems.

This dual electronics and mechanics expertise enables the delivery of finished, installation-ready parts that meet the functional and aesthetic requirements of vehicle manufacturers.
